Due to the increasing demand for high amounts of loans by individuals, loan processing has become difficult for banks and financial institutions. The processes involved in issuing a loan such as acquiring a borrower, processing their information, vetting their credit standing, documentation, and lastly approval or disapproval of loan is automated.  Loan origination software equips you with all the tools needed to ensure customer satisfaction reducing processing time. This automated system manages the complete loan application process from application origination till funding. Here are key features of the automated loan origination system:

1. Configuration

Loan origination software allows lenders to configure the software to configure a full set of credit rules and guidelines to be automated. Lenders can also model their own verification training manual and set up decision making parameters based on their own credit policies and programs.

2. Data Entry

The database of loan origination software has made the entry of transferring application information into the computer system as easy as possible.

3. Decision Making

Automation has simplified the decision-making process by applying different rules that applications must meet to qualify for a loan. This allows lenders to focus on higher valued processes rather than brainstorming on making optimal decisions.

4. Loan Underwriting

The loan origination software has user-friendly interfaces that are quick to navigate helping to make faster and more accurate decisions.

5. Verification and Funding

The automated loan origination system establishes a set of verification processes that need to be completed before a loan will be funded. During the verification, it also ensures that the customer has successfully undergone the KYC process. Thus, it is made sure that there are no loose ends on the customer’s side.
